<Complet de referință obiect de conexiune
Un eveniment este o subrutină, care poate fi numit automat după a avut loc o operațiune specifică.
- BeginTransComplete eveniment poate fi tras după un apel BeginTrans este finalizată.
- CommitTransComplete eveniment poate fi tras după un apel CommitTrans este finalizată.
- RollbackTransComplete eveniment poate fi tras după un apel RollbackTrans este finalizată
Sintaxă
BeginTransComplete translevel,objerror,status,objconn
CommitTransComplete objerror,status,objconn
RollbackTransComplete objerror,status,objconn
Parametru | Descriere |
---|---|
translevel | Nivelul de tranzacție al metodei BeginTrans care a tras evenimentul |
objerror | Un obiect de eroare care conține erorile apărute Note: Valoarea EventStatusEnum trebuie setată la adStatusErrorsOccurred pentru a crea obiectul de eroare |
status | Specifică starea executării unui eveniment. Ia o EventStatusEnum valoare |
objconn | Obiectul Connection, care a tras evenimentul |
Valorile EventStatusEnum
Constant | Valoare | Descriere |
---|---|---|
adStatusOK | 1 | Operațiunea care a tras evenimentul a avut succes |
adStatusErrorsOccurred | 2 | Operațiunea care a tras evenimentul nu a reușit |
adStatusCantDeny | 3 | Nu se poate anula operația de așteptare |
adStatusCancel | 4 | Revocă operația pe care a tras evenimentul |
adStatusUnwantedEvent | 5 | Previne notificările ulterioare înainte de metoda de eveniment a terminat de executare |
<Complet de referință obiect de conexiune